HR 55, “Morocco National Football Team; competing in the 2026 FIFA World Cup; recognize”, was introduced in the House on Jun 23, 2026 by Rep. Segun Adeyina (D) with 5 co-sponsors. It last saw action on Jun 23, 2026: House Read and Adopted.
